Jazz Festival Information

So, even though it is only December, Jazz Festival preparation is already beginning.  Jazz Festival is an annual event hosted by Eldorado High School and UNM, and involves dozens of jazz bands from all over the city and state.  As such, it takes a ton of planning, volunteers, and financial resources to pull it off.

The initial planning from the boosters and our amazing Jazz Festival chairs, Beth Whiston and Liz Strot, has already begun.  But it is the financial aspect where we need your help starting today...  One of the main ways we raise money for this event is through sponsorships.  Note that this is different than our full-seasons sponsors that we get over the summer - this is sponsorship of this specific event.

Charms Retirement

Charms, which is our system that we use to manage students, send communications, and track finances was purchased by another company earlier this year.  That company is retiring Charms in August, just before next years band season.

Given that one of our primary use cases of Charms is communication, we want to start using the replacement software starting in January to send important communications from the band program so we can work out the details in the Spring semester, not during the hustle and bustle of marching season.

This new system has more robust student/guardian management and is primarily mobile phone-based, using email as a backup, not a primary means of communicating.  As I have been migrating and testing this new system, I've found some major gaps in our student/guardian contact information.  I will be sending out a Google form very soon that will be asking everyone to provide complete and unique contact information for all guardians and students so I can cleanup our data before we move to the new system.  I apologize in advance for having to do this, but I want to make sure moving to this new system is as smooth as possible.
